Each selected athlete will receive four tickets reserved for each session they race in. Two are complimentary, and two are reserved for exclusive purchase.

Location

The Rowing venue is located at Vaires-sur-Marne Nautical Stadium, which is about 15 miles east of the center of Paris. Commute from the center is estimated as a 40 minute drive or 70 minute train ride. 

The Vaires-sur-Marne Nautical Stadium will be served by Bussy-Saint-Georges station (RER line A), from where a special direct shuttle bus will transfer spectators to the venue, and by Vaires Torcy station (train line P from Gare de l'Est in central Paris). It will also be served by a shuttle bus from Chelles Gournay station. (RER line E).

Friends and Family Hotel Policy

As in the past, it is U.S. team policy that friends and family do not stay in the same hotel as the team. We appreciate your cooperation with this rule. Due to the Pandemic and the rules that World Rowing and host Organizing Committees have put in place to be able to run regattas no family or friends will be allowed to interact with the team prior to the conclusion of the regatta. We will update this policy if new rules are put in place.
